Summary
Set in Siraj Mansion, the story revolves around a conservative and closely-knit joint family led by Daa Ji, the authoritative elder who enforces strict rules, especially for the girls. Education for women is frowned upon, and personal freedom is limited.
The main focus is on Serat and her cousin Tabish, who are married (Nikah only) with the consent of both families. However, Serat doesn’t love Tabish, she dreams of becoming a doctor and is secretly in love with her university friend, Farhad Kazmi.
When Daa Ji refuses her request for higher education, Serat runs away with Farhad, shocking the entire family. In a reactionary move, Daa Ji rushes the remaining young family members into marriages:
- Momina is married to Tabish,
- Urfa (Tabish’s sister) is engaged to Siam (Serat’s brother).
The novel follows how these relationships evolve under stress and betrayal, and how the family copes with the consequences of Serat’s defiance.
Themes and Lessons
- Clash Between Tradition and Modern Dreams: Highlights the generational gap and resistance to change in conservative families.
- Love vs. Duty: Explores what happens when marriages are based on obligation rather than emotional connection.
- Consequences of Rebellion: Shows how one act of defiance can ripple across the entire family structure.
- Female Empowerment & Autonomy: Serat’s dream of becoming a doctor serves as a powerful symbol of women’s struggle for self-determination.
